Italian Strike May Impact Your Flight to Israel on May 11
Planning to fly to Israel via Italy on May 11? Here’s what you need to know about a major aviation strike affecting Italian airports.
ITA Airways is canceling over 120 flights – nearly 40% of their schedule – due to a widespread strike by air traffic controllers, ground crews, and airport workers across Italy on May 11. easyJet is also expected to join the strike action, creating significant disruptions at Italy’s major airports.
If you’re connecting through Rome, Milan, or other Italian airports to reach Israel, check with your airline immediately about rebooking options. Many travelers use Italian connections as an affordable route to Ben Gurion Airport, so this could affect quite a few Israel-bound passengers.
